They may be the only initiating devices … WebJan 30, 2024 · The next step is to determine the number of sprinklers in the area. To accomplish this, we’ll divide the area from Table 19.2.3.1.1 by the coverage area per sprinkler. 1500 ft2 / 120 ft2 = 12.5 sprinklers. A water flow detector, also known as a flow switch, is an electro-mechanical device designed to send an alarm to a monitored panel and/or fire department when a continuous flow of water occurs through a fire sprinkler system’s piping. This flow signifies an activated sprinkler head or a leak in the system. the troll hunter by keith c blackmore epubWebContact Us Fireflow Services 500 Campus Drive Suite C Mount Holly, NJ 08060 [email protected] P: (877) 302-6472 the troll from lord of the rings
